Somerset, Miami County

Located in Miami County, Kansas, Somerset is a charming city that offers a slice of small-town life in the heart of the United States. With its picturesque landscapes, friendly community, and a range of outdoor activities, Somerset is a hidden gem worth exploring for both residents and visitors.

Miami County, known as the “Gateway to Kansas,” is situated in eastern Kansas and offers a mix of rural landscapes, historical attractions, and modern amenities. It is easily accessible from major cities like Kansas City, making it a popular destination for those seeking a peaceful retreat or a weekend getaway.

Somerset, a part of Miami County, exudes a genuine small-town feel that is perfect for those who appreciate simplicity and tranquility. The city is home to a tight-knit community that takes pride in its rich history and Midwestern values. Residents often come together for local events and festivals, fostering a sense of belonging and camaraderie.

The city’s downtown area is lined with historic buildings that have been lovingly preserved and repurposed into charming boutiques, local eateries, and galleries. Visitors can stroll along the streets, indulge in some retail therapy, and savor delicious homemade treats or farm-to-table cuisine at one of the many cozy restaurants.

Nature lovers will be pleased to find numerous outdoor recreational opportunities in and around Somerset. The city and the surrounding region are dotted with parks, lakes, and trails, providing ample space for hiking, fishing, boating, and camping. Somerset Lake, located just outside the city limits, is a popular spot for fishing enthusiasts, while the nearby Hillsdale State Park offers a vast expanse of nature for outdoor enthusiasts to explore.

For history buffs, Miami County is home to several intriguing historical sites. The nearby town of Osawatomie, just a short drive from Somerset, played a significant role in the events leading up to the American Civil War. Visitors can explore the John Brown Museum State Historic Site, where they can learn about the famous abolitionist John Brown and his fight against slavery.

Somerset is also conveniently located near other major attractions in the area. Kansas City, just a short drive away, offers a plethora of cultural, entertainment, and dining options. Visitors can explore renowned museums, catch a sporting event, or enjoy world-class barbecue. In addition, the charming town of Louisburg, famous for its annual apple festival, is also within easy reach from Somerset.
